Single Mode Bare Fiber Optic PLC Splitters
The Single Mode Bare Fiber Optic PLC Splitters is a type of optical power management device that is fabricated using silica optical waveguide technology to distribute optical signals from Central Office (CO) to multiple premise locations.
Bare fiber splitter is a kind of ODN product suitable for PON networks that can be installed in the pigtail cassette, test instrument and WDM system, which minimizes the space occupation. It is relatively fragile on fiber protection and need a complete protection design on carrying box body and device.

Bare PLC Fiber Optic Splitter Product Specification
Package Style | Steel Tube, Bare Fiber | Configuration Type | 1×2, 1×4, 1×8, 1×16 |
Fiber Grade | Singlemode G.657A1 | Connector Type | None |
Fiber Type | Ribbon Fiber | Temperature | Operating -20 to 70°C (-4 to 158°F) Storage -40 to 85°C (-40 to 185°F) |
Input/Output Fiber Diameter | 250μm | Input/Output Fiber Length | 1.5m |
Insertion Loss | ≤7.3dB | Return Loss | ≥50dB |
Loss Uniformity | ≤0.6dB | Directivity | ≥55dB |
Polarization Dependent Loss | ≤0.2dB | Temperature Dependent Loss | ≤0.5dB |
Wavelength Dependent Loss | ≤0.3dB | Operating Bandwidth | 1260~1650nm |
Split Ratio | 50/50 | Steel Tube Dimensions (HxWxD) | 0.16″x1.57″x0.16″ (4x40x4mm) |
